Meth lab?
Or butane hash oil. Butane is used in the extraction and boiled off during the process. It's heavier than air so it pools nicely. In a premature 4th of July celebration on July 2nd a local stoner blew up his mother's trailer cooking a batch. My neighbor's boat in an adjacent storage yard took a beating from flying debris. Years ago a house blew up near where I lived. A car had run off the road and hit the gas meter, but left thinking he'd done no damage. That house was gone and the houses on each side badly damaged. It looked very similar to the photos I saw on the news today. Nobody was hurt, out of sheer luck all three families were elsewhere at the time.
Illegal drug labs have blown up usually from use of ether solvent but house would stink and neighbors know so these labs usually have no close neighbors so I would think natural gas is suspect.

A few days ago a house blew up in suburban Minneapolis, not scattered as completely as this thread. Killed 2 occupants - 80s-something. Investigation said owner moved a gas dryer out of the way to replace a gas water heater. Water heater was reconnected, dryer moved back without reconnecting, and gas turned on for both water heater and dryer
